# Pellgrove Public API — pagination service env
# Welcome aboard. This file configures the cursor-based pagination layer
# that fronts our public REST endpoints. Cursors are opaque, signed blobs
# encoding the last-seen sort key; clients must treat them as immutable.
# PAGE_MAX_SIZE caps results at 100, and CURSOR_TTL_HOURS controls how
# long a cursor stays valid (currently 24). Cursors are signed so clients
# cannot forge offsets, and the signing credential must be defined here
# before anything else. That line follows immediately below.

vault entry, yagep-yagef: COURIER_KEY13=8965fb29ff62d

The Hallmere Audio Guide app fetches exhibit narration tracks from the TourStream service. Each request must include a station identifier and locale; responses are cached for ten minutes. Reviewers should verify the client retries on 503 with backoff. Requests authenticate against the internal TourStream endpoint using the key below.

API key for taduf-yahif: qvz11-nMDtAWg6H2u

Subject: Cut-over done — rounding fixes live

Hi support team,

The Coinloom conversion cut-over finished last night. Short version: we now round at the final step instead of per line item, so those one-cent mismatches customers kept flagging should be gone. Historical invoices are untouched — don't promise refunds, just note the new behavior. If someone reports a discrepancy after today, grab the order number and escalate. For reference, the rounding settings now in production are these.

service settings:
ralael:
  pin: 7453
  tenant: zorath
  seal: seal_087806e4
  metrics_host: metrics.ralael.paliqworks.example
  standby_team: fraath
  escalation: praok-istiel
  nonce: 10e083